Geotechnical engineering includes the assessment of the soil and rock problems at a particular website, and their implications for the advancement of that website. As many frameworks count on the ground for support, it is without shock that a detailed understanding of the ground conditions, and the viability of foundation systems, are vital to the long-term security and performance of the building or framework.
The geotechnical group at Douglas Partners regularly talk to architects, style designers, programmers, and contractors to make suggestions on layout and development proposals to guarantee that the constructed structures are suitably designed for the ground problems. The design of footing systems needs to think about the weight of the framework, the capacity of the ground to sustain that weight with each other with activity resistances and reliable building and construction.
Depending on the project type and ground conditions experienced, lab testing may among other things assess strength, compressibility, reactivity and/or leaks in the structure of dirt and rock examples. Hereafter information is gathered and collected, the results are used for a geotechnical model of the website, which is typically offered as areas throughout the site.

A geotechnical investigation naturally can only assess the ground problems read this post here at the locations pierced or excavated. All-natural variations in dirt and rock conditions can take place across a website and in between examination areas. It is for that reason excellent technique that the geotechnical designer be kept throughout construction of the job to provide on-site confirmation that the ground conditions run into are constant with the assumptions and guidance given in the geotechnical investigation record.
